Title:
  Sleep button on Thinkpad T61 does not work with Lucid

Status in “gnome-power-manager” package in Ubuntu:
  Incomplete

Bug description:
  Binary package hint: acpi

  When I press the "sleep" button on my Thinkpad T61 on Kubuntu Lucid it does 
not work. It used to work with Hardy.
  Triggering Sleep from the start menu works and the computer goes to sleep. It 
also wakes up after reopening the lid.

  Reproducible: Always
